The Historical Significance of Gambang

Gambang has a long history in Javanese culture. It is believed to have originated during the Hindu-Buddhist era, making it one of the oldest musical instruments in Indonesia. The instrument's design and the music it produces have evolved over the centuries, reflecting the changes in Javanese society and culture. The historical significance of Gambang is not just in its age, but also in its role as a cultural artifact that tells the story of the Javanese community.

Gambang as a Cultural Symbol

In Javanese culture, Gambang is more than just a musical instrument. It is a symbol of the community's cultural heritage. The instrument's unique design, with its wooden bars and resonating tubes, reflects the craftsmanship and artistic skills of the Javanese people. The music produced by Gambang, with its distinctive melody and rhythm, is a representation of the community's musical tradition. It is used in various cultural events and ceremonies, reinforcing its status as a cultural symbol.

Gambang and Javanese Identity

Gambang also plays a crucial role in shaping the identity of the Javanese community. The instrument is a source of pride for the community, symbolizing their unique cultural heritage. Playing Gambang is not just about producing music, but also about expressing one's Javanese identity. The instrument is often used in traditional Javanese music ensembles, known as Gamelan, which is a significant part of Javanese identity.
